1)MAIN MENU TRANSLATION
==============================================================================
Red/Blue Cubes are Missions (Moving Phases), so you will get Catapult as an
option. Green Cubes are Shops, so you will get Shop as an option.
カタパルト - Start the Mission (Moving Phase). You will have three options:
Catapult Full Supply (全補給), to charge your Vanzer's HP and to load
ammo into Weapons; Depart (発進), to start the Moving Phase;
and End (やめる), to go back to the Main Menu.
ショップ - Buy (購入) or Sell (売却) Vanzer Components. There are many
Shop categories to buy/sell from: Fuselage Equipment (機体装備),
Main Weapons (メイン武器), Special Weapons (特殊武器),
Personnel Weapons (人用武器), Items (アイテム),
Fuselages (機体), Ammo (弾薬) and Weapon Upgrades (武器強化).
You can also see your Gold Owned (所持金). Once you select a
component some displays will come up: Amount Owned (所持数),
Amount Equipped (装備数) and Maximum Amount (最大数).
艦橋 - Return to Field Map.
Bridge
自室 - Save your progress in one of three save files.
Your Room
格納庫 - Customize your Vanzer, choose your Friend, view Items and your
Hangar Base Carrier.
設定 - Configuration. Choose the Message Speed, Sound Mode, Arm
Maintenance Speed, Arm Mode and toggle the Alarm On/Off.

2)HANGER TRANSLATION
==============================================================================
* Press the L & R Shoulder Buttons to scroll between SETUP, FRIEND, ITEM and
BATTLE CARRIER
* You can change Albert's (アルベルト) name. Just select the current name you
gave him and you will be taken to a screen in-which you can rename him.
* Various statistics will be displayed when equipping components. Here is a
chart of the abbreviations:
AL - Altitude
AP - Attack Power
DF - Defense
HP - Hit Points
MG - Magazine Size
PW - Boost Power
RT - Reload/Charge Time
ST - Shot Rate
TM - Duration (Time)
WM - Special Weapons Load
BODY EQUIP
-=-=-=-=-=-=-
ボディ - Choose your Vanzer. Select HP to charge your Vanzer's HP.
Body
バーニアユニット - Equip a Vernier Unit, which enables your Vanzer to boost up
Vernier Unit with rocket propulsion after leaping.
シールドユニット - Equip a Shield Unit to absorb enemy fire. Press the R
Shield Unit Button whilst in a Mission (Moving Phase) to use it.
ダッシュユニット - Equip a Dash Unit, which enables your Vanzer to move at
Dash Unit high speeds if you tap and then hold left or right.
ARM EQUIP
-=-=-=-=-=-
メインウェポン - Equip your Main Weapon, which is fired when you press the
Main Weapon Y Button during a Mission (Moving Phase).
特殊ウェポン - Equip Special Weapons, which are used when you press the
Special Weapon A Button during a Mission (Moving Phase).
HUMAN EQUIP
-=-=-=-=-=-=-
パイロットスーツ - Choose which Pilot Suit Albert is to wear (Effects HP).
Pilot Suit
ハンドガン - Choose which Hand Gun Albert is to use.
Hand Gun
ハンドグレネード - Choose which Hand Grenade Albert is to use.
Hand Grendade
FRIEND
-=-=-=-=-
Here you can choose a friend to accompany you during a Mission (Moving
Phase). Select between: No one (なし), Blenda (ブレンダ), Emill (エミル),
Luven (ルヴェン), Sakata (サカタ), Rook (ルーク), Axel (アクセル),
Anita (アニタ) and Klark (クラーク). Of course they have to have joined
Albert's cause during the story in order for them to be selectable.
You equip Vanzer onto them like you do onto Albert.
Note that with Blenda as a "Friend" she will not appear on-screen, instead
she will hover above in her Tadpole Vanzer. To make her attack, open the
Command Menu whilst an enemy is on-screen, then select CMD and then
Blenda Cover Fire (ブレンダ支援砲撃), you will see her crosshair float about
the screen targeting and bombing the enemy.

3)INVENTORY LIST
==============================================================================
Fuselages
-=-=-=-=-=-
FN-8G - ハービーG - Harby-G
SW-46S - スティンガー - Stinger
SW-54S - シルバーファング - Silver Fang
SW-82K - ナイトマスター - Knight Master
X-D - ドラグーン - Dragoon
Fuselage Equips
-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-
VU - バーニアユニット - Vernier Unit
SHD - シールドユニット - Shield Unit
RD - ダッシュユニット - Dash Unit
Main Weapons
-=-=-=-=-=-=--
VG - 25ミリバルカンガン - 25mm Vulcan Gun
SG - 35ミリショットガン - 35mm Shot Gun
LG - レーザーガン - Laser Gun
NG - ナパームガン - Napalm Gun
Special Weapons
-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-
HMS - ホーミングミサイル - Homing Missile
MSP - ミサイルポッド - Missile Pod
BZS - バズーカ - Bazooka
DCY - デコイ - Decoy
WGP - ワイアレスガンポッド - Wireless Gun Pod
GRL - グレネードランチャー - Grenade Launcher
BNC - バウンスショット - Bounce Shot
UVG - アッパーバルアカン - Upper Vulcan
REP - リペアフィールド - Repair Field
MIN - マインスプリンクラー - Mine Sprinkler
FBG - ファイアーバーナーガン - Fire Burner Gun
SEK - グラウンドシーカー - Ground Seeker
PAL - パラライザ - Paralyzer
HNP - ハードナックル - Hard Knuckle
EAP - アーマープレート - Armour Plate
Pilot Equips
-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-
HAV - パイロットスーツ - Pilot Suit
HHG - ハンドガン - Hand Gun
HGR - ハンドグレネード - Hand Grenade
Items
-=-=-=-
AID - パイロットエイド - Pilot Aid
REP - リペアキット - Repair Kit
Fuselages (Friends)
-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-
EPI4 - ルィビンスク - Rybinskoe
DF4B2 - ジェスター - Jester
SVK - シールドヴァンツァー - Shield Vanzer, a.k.a. Suigetsu (水月)
DC3L - フォイアツォーク - Foyatorque
YN6 - スクワラル - Squirrel
HC-2 - エスパーダ - Espada
